Hi toecutter. Yes you can build your own hookah unit. Several years ago I built 2 units. A general formula for your compressor would be.. you need 1 psi of pressure per foot of depth and 1.5 cubic feet of air for each 33 feet of depth of water. Counting the surface as 1 atmosphere (33 ft.) I used a 4hp lawn mower motor hooked to the compressor with filters to catch any oil particles that might seep through. You also hook a small air tank to the compressor so tha you have plenty of air available. You mount this on a round piece of plywood and strap it on top of a truck or tractor inner tube. If you are interested contact me and I will give you more specific information.l used my units for 10 years from Florida to the Great Lakes and numerous stone quarries and lakes. Good luck

A couple other alternatives would be the Nemo or AirBuddy. They are both battery operated and float around with you wherever you swim. I did purchase the Nemo myself but have not received it yet so I cannot say how good/bad it is. But from the reviews & research I have read, I'm looking forward to using it.

The Nemo has a 10' air tube, which is what you're looking for, and changeable batteries.
The AirBuddy has a 40' air tube but unfortunately just the one battery source.
